Bucks Overpower Magic: A Display of Dominance at Fiserv Forum

The Milwaukee Bucks, with a record of 49-31, showcased their dominance over the Orlando Magic, who now stand at 46-34, in a game that ended with a scoreline of 117-99. The home team's victory was marked by an impressive offensive and defensive performance.

From the opening quarter, the Bucks set the tone with a solid lead and maintained control throughout the game. They outscored the Magic in each quarter, culminating in an 18-point advantage by game's end. The team's efficiency was evident as they posted an overall efficiency rating of 137 compared to the Magic's 95.


The Bucks' offense was firing on all cylinders as they hit 51 percent from the field on 84 attempts and were particularly effective from inside the arc where they shot an impressive 64 percent. Their three-point shooting also contributed significantly to their scoring efforts; knocking down 15 out of their 40 attempts for a respectable rate of about one-third accuracy.

Defensively, Milwaukee made its presence felt by accumulating nine steals and four blocks while holding Orlando to just one block and six steals. This defensive pressure translated into points off turnovers with the Bucks scoring a notable total of 27 points from this aspect alone.


Rebounding played a key role in Milwaukee’s success as well; they outrebounded Orlando by four boards overall (49 to Orlando’s 45), including ten offensive rebounds which led to nine second-chance points. These extra opportunities were crucial in maintaining momentum throughout the contest.

Key players stepped up for Milwaukee when it mattered most. The bench contributed meaningfully with twenty-seven points while starters kept up relentless pressure leading to their largest lead being twenty-seven points during playtime.


Looking ahead, fans can catch Milwaukee Bucks' next challenge against Oklahoma City Thunder at Paycom Center on April twelve at seven o'clock PM Central Time. This matchup will be broadcasted on KSBI and WMLW for those eager to follow along as it unfolds live from Oklahoma City.
